Default Rear-End Knocking

I have a 1990 ZR-1 with about 65,000 miles and I recently noticed knocking coming from the rear end when the car's momentum is shifted from side to side. The sound is not particularly loud outside the car, but is audible inside. The knock occurs when cornering or going over un-even bumps which cause the car to rock from side-to-side. I checked the obvious such as loose exhaust, wheels or spare tire and found nothing that simple. It's difficult to tell if the sound comes from the rear axle or suspension areas, as I can't reproduce the sound while the car is stopped. Does anyone have any theories and/or suggestions???
